First, decide on the crossover world. If it's a 'cold' theme, like a frozen wasteland or a chilly magical realm. Then, think about how Naruto's character would adapt to this new environment. His ninja skills might need to be adjusted. For example, if it's a world full of ice, his fire - based jutsus might be less effective, so he'd have to rely more on his taijutsu or wind - based attacks.

Begin by brainstorming the key elements of both Naruto and the other crossover universe. Let's say it's a Naruto and Dragon Ball Z crossover. Think about how Naruto's chakra system would interact with the ki in Dragon Ball Z. Consider the power levels and how they would compare. You also need to establish the setting. Will the story take place mostly in the Naruto world, the Dragon Ball Z world, or a new hybrid world? After that, start plotting out a basic story arc, like an evil force from one world threatening the other and how the characters from both will team up to stop it.
